Two-time Olympic Gold Medalist Passed Away At Age 31

German biathlete and two-time Olympic gold medalist Laura Dahlmeier has d**d in a climbing accident at the age of 31. Her team confirmed the tragic news in an Instagram post on Monday, according to Yahoo Sports. Dahlmeier was reportedly hit by a falling rock while climbing Laila Peak in Pakistan on Monday. LATEST NEWS Alert: Powerful 8.8 magnitude earthquake shakes the city…

On July 30, 2025, a powerful magnitude 8.8 earthquake struck off the eastern coast of Russia’s Kamchatka Peninsula. The U.S. Geological Survey (USGS) initially estimated the quake’s magnitude at 8.0, but it was later upgraded twice to 8.8. This event ranks as the sixth-strongest earthquake ever recorded .
